Technological Disruption & Innovation in South Korea Pediatric Blood Culture Bottle Market

Technological innovation is at the forefront of transforming the pediatric blood culture bottle landscape in South Korea. The adoption of automated blood culture systems equipped with AI and machine learning algorithms enhances pathogen detection accuracy and reduces diagnostic time. Molecular diagnostics, including PCR-based methods, are increasingly integrated into blood culture workflows, enabling rapid identification of resistant strains and pathogens.

Emerging trends include the development of pediatric-specific bottles with optimized media formulations to improve growth detection in small blood volumes typical of pediatric patients. Microfluidic technologies are also gaining traction, offering miniaturized, point-of-care diagnostic solutions that can deliver real-time results.
